Gassed yarn is yarn or thread, which has been quickly passed through a flame or series of flames. The purpose of which, is to burn off the fibers projecting out of the yarn/thread, this will make the yarn/thread round and smooth. This is most often done with the better qualities of yarn/thread, such as poplin; venetian; violes; gaberdine; and Egyptian cotton; for example.

Yes, the main purpose of using a large number of cotton bales in the mixing process is to achieve consistent yarn quality. By blending fibers from various bales, manufacturers can mitigate variations in fiber properties, such as color, length, and strength. This uniformity ensures that the final yarn produced has consistent characteristics, leading to better performance in subsequent textile processes.
